the hypotenuse of a right angled triangle is 26cm, if the other side 24cm. find the length of the third side​

You need Pythagorean theorem for this.

a² + b² = c², where c is the hypotheneus and a and b are the sides of the right triangle.

24² + x² = 26²

x² = 676-576

x = ±√100

x = 10 (-10 is rejected because length of triangle cannot be a negative number)
